December 01, 2021Indian Home Cooking With Bhavna KalraIn this episode Karthika chats with Bhavna Kalra, a fellow Bombay girl and an Australian Indian living in Sydney. Bhavna is also the founder of The Modern Desi Co where she aims to connect cultures through food. Bhavna chats about all things Indian food and more specifically home cooked Indian food – ghar ka khanna – as she called it. She shared her food journey and all the various Indian cuisines that have been a part of her childhood and life....more47minPlay

October 06, 2021Multicultural Cuisines With Sylvia FountaineIn this episode Karthika talks to Sylvia Fountaine, an ex-chef turned uber successful food blogger and the creator of Feasting At Home, where she shares incredible multicultural recipes from all over the world inspired by her own multicultural household of Egyptian and Finnish backgrounds. Sylvia also shared her idea of comfort foods, how travel is a great way to expand your pallet and also shared some fascinating insight into gut health and how it can really shape the way we eat and live....more37minPlay
September 15, 2021Indigenous Food Culture With Chef Elena TerryIn this episode Karthika talks about indigenous foods with Chef Elena Taylor of Wisconsin’s Ho-Chunk nation. Chef Elena talks about how foods can heal, foods can nourish – not just the people who is eating but also the person who is cooking it and how food is a vessel for bringing people together. She talks about how the indigenous food movement is one of healing and helping break down barriers and connect one another despite all our collective struggles....more48minPlay

April 06, 2021The Ethics Of Travel With Thuha NyugenKarthika explores the ethics of travel and tourism with Thuha Nyugen. Thuha shares her thoughts and her experiences around the ethics of tourism. She also talks about some of difficult aspects and trends in the tourism and travel space - namely like dark tourism and poverty tourism. Karthika and Thuha also discuss what it means to be sustainable in the travel space and how travelers can practice responsible travel as well as the need for diversity and inclusion in the tourism space....more42minPlay
